Adjust the kernel to use the slab allocator
* device/dev_lookup.c: Replace zalloc header, types and function calls with their slab counterparts. * device/dev_pager.c: Likewise. * device/ds_routines.c: Likewise. * device/io_req.h: Likewise. * device/net_io.c: Likewise. * i386/i386/fpu.c: Likewise. * i386/i386/io_perm.c: Likewise. * i386/i386/machine_task.c: Likewise. * i386/i386/pcb.c: Likewise. * i386/i386/task.h: Likewise. * i386/intel/pmap.c: Likewise. * i386/intel/pmap.h: Remove #include <kernel/zalloc.h>. * include/mach_debug/mach_debug.defs (host_zone_info): Replace routine declaration with skip directive. (host_slab_info): New routine declaration. * include/mach_debug/mach_debug_types.defs (zone_name_t) (zone_name_array_t, zone_info_t, zone_info_array_t): Remove types. (cache_info_t, cache_info_array_t): New types. * include/mach_debug/mach_debug_types.h: Replace #include <mach_debug/zone_info.h> with <mach_debug/slab_info.h>. * ipc/ipc_entry.c: Replace zalloc header, types and function calls with their slab counterparts. * ipc/ipc_entry.h: Likewise. * ipc/ipc_init.c: Likewise. * ipc/ipc_marequest.c: Likewise. * ipc/ipc_object.c: Likewise. * ipc/ipc_object.h: Likewise. * ipc/ipc_space.c: Likewise. * ipc/ipc_space.h: Likewise. * ipc/ipc_table.c (kalloc_map): Remove extern declaration. * kern/act.c: Replace zalloc header, types and function calls with their slab counterparts. * kern/kalloc.h: Add #include <vm/vm_types.h>. (MINSIZE): Remove definition. (kalloc_map): Add extern declaration. (kget): Remove prototype. * kern/mach_clock.c: Adjust comment. * kern/processor.c: Replace zalloc header, types and function calls with their slab counterparts. * kern/startup.c: Remove #include <kernel/zalloc.h>. * kern/task.c: Replace zalloc header, types and function calls with their slab counterparts. * kern/thread.c: Likewise. * vm/memory_object_proxy.c: Likewise. * vm/vm_external.c: Likewise. * vm/vm_fault.c: Likewise. * vm/vm_init.c: Likewise. * vm/vm_map.c: Likewise. * vm/vm_object.c: Likewise. * vm/vm_page.h: Remove #include <kernel/zalloc.h>. * vm/vm_pageout.c: Replace zalloc header, types and function calls with their slab counterparts. * vm/vm_resident.c: Likewise. (zdata, zdata_size): Remove declarations. (vm_page_bootstrap): Don't steal memory for the zone system.
